What is a technical instructor?

A technical instructor or trainer helps organizations implement new technology by providing training to employees. Job duties include familiarizing yourself with the technology, consulting with management about organizational goals, and assessing the employees’ technical competencies. They may also develop strategies for group education and implementation. Qualifications for a career as a technical instructor often include a bachelor’s degree, some experience in the education field, as well as technical and communication skills.

How do technical instructors typically collaborate with subject matter experts to keep training materials up to date?

Technical Instructors often work closely with subject matter experts (SMEs) to ensure their training content reflects the latest industry standards and technological advancements. This collaboration may involve regular meetings to review course materials, incorporating SME feedback into lesson plans, and attending workshops or product updates. By maintaining open communication with SMEs, Technical Instructors can provide accurate, relevant, and effective instruction to learners, which helps maintain the quality and relevance of their courses.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a technical instructor,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Technical Instructor, you need deep subject matter expertise in your technical field, effective teaching abilities, and typically a relevant degree or certification. Familiarity with learning management systems (LMS), presentation tools, and hands-on lab equipment is essential. Outstanding communication, patience, and adaptability help you engage diverse learners and address varying skill levels. These skills ensure students gain practical, applicable knowledge and foster a positive, productive learning environment.

What is the difference between Technical Instructor vs Technical Trainer?

AspectTechnical InstructorTechnical Trainer
Required CredentialsTypically requires certifications in specific technical fields, teaching credentials may be preferredOften requires industry certifications and training experience, sometimes with teaching credentials
Work EnvironmentEducational institutions, corporate training centers, online platformsCorporate settings, workshops, on-site training environments
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in academia, vocational schools, and corporate training programsCommon in corporate, manufacturing, and technology companies for skill development

Both roles focus on teaching technical skills but differ mainly in their work settings and specific responsibilities. Technical Instructors often work in educational institutions or online platforms, while Technical Trainers are typically employed by companies to upskill employees. Understanding these differences helps job seekers target the right roles based on their credentials and career goals.

Job description

Who We Are:

From Georgia. For Georgia.  Since 1914 Yancey Bros. Co. has proudly served as the authorized Caterpillar equipment dealer for Georgia, providing our customers with the highest quality sales, parts and service.  From Caterpillar heavy and compact construction equipment to on-highway trucks, to Power Generation, we remain committed to learning more about our customers, offering support to keep up with their changing needs.  This all starts with our greatest asset…our employees.

What You Will Be Doing:

The Electric Power Technical Training Instructor develops and conducts programs to train employees and occasionally customers of Yancey Bros. Co. on the repair, installation, maintenance, programming, troubleshooting, diagnostics tooling, proper processes, proper methods and operations of Electric Power equipment. The Power Systems Technical Training Instructor will also instruct safety topics and other topics that convey the company Mission, Vision, and Values.  The Technical Training Instructor may work as a classroom instructor and / or a Program Instructor on the shop floor.

Primary Responsibilities:
  • Confers with management and staff to determine training objectives and technical needs.
  • Creates training programs / implements existing training programs- including / utilizing outline, text, handouts, tests, and laboratory exercises.
  • Lectures classes on safety, installation, programming, testing, maintenance and repair of machinery, systems, and equipment- following the outlines, handouts, and text materials.
  • Demonstrates proper procedures being taught, such as programming, testing and repair.
  • Observes class participants in the classroom and in the lab setting- answering questions and determining additional activities to ensure learning.
  • Administers written and practical exams to determine understanding and competency. Creates performance reports to evaluate learning.
  • Facilitation / Instruction at an expected rate of up to 75% of available time.
  • Schedules and secures equipment, training aides, training location and classroom related materials.
  • Leading intact work groups over extended periods of time in primarily shop settings to complete “Boot Camps” designed to produce entry level technicians.
  • Check-in, site visits and reinforcement of taught skills / processes may be required to support established technician programs.
  • Assist monitoring the Career Development programs of our technical employees.
  • Updates and develops training aides used in the classroom. Deal with vendors.
  • Administers written and practical exams and writes performance reports to evaluate trainees' performance.
  • Participates in meetings, seminars, and training sessions to obtain information / skill sets needed to retain competency in the training arena Participate in required safety programs, work in a safe manner and hold other accountable for safe actions.
  • Additional duties as assigned by manager.
